Did anyone have problems with nausea and vomiting with pain medication after surgery? I have had one bad episode with codeine and am nervous about the post op pain medication. Thank you.

None- I had a scopalamine patch (sp?) behind my ear from early that morning, but I'm usually OK with meds. Make sure you talk to the anesthesiologist when they meet with you before surgery and make it very clear that you and codeine do not get along!

I am allergic to codein, morphine, demerol. I had liquid tylenol and was fine. I would "keep ahead of the pain" the first couple days and take my dose every four hours. I think I was really lucky though in that I had Zero gas pain that people write about. No pain from the small incisions. Since my port incision was on the left I found it easier to lay down so that I would exit the couch to my right.

No problems with pain med post-op... I was prescribed Hydrocodone, and the bottle said take with food, but I'm on Clear Liquids post op so I was nervous it would make me sick to the stomach as the side effects did list nausea and vomitting, but nothing happened... I only took the recommended dose a few times and they weren't necessarily consecutive doses either just when I felt I needed it. Made me high, literally, and then sleepy LoL... but no other issues! I made sure my dr. knew that I can't take codeine, so he prescribed Lortab. No problems. After a few days, I switched to liquid Tylenol.
